- • As a Sales Development Representative at Astronomer, you will be the first point of contact for prospective customers and a key driver of sales pipeline, introducing prospects to Astro, the company’s unified DataOps platform powered by Apache Airflow, and setting up meaningful conversations for Account Executives.
- • Your day-to-day responsibilities include researching and engaging potential customers through outbound calls, emails, and LinkedIn; qualifying inbound and outbound leads based on needs, budget, and intent; partnering with sales and marketing to refine lead conversion strategies; using Salesforce, sales automation tools, and LinkedIn Sales Navigator to track engagement; staying current on industry trends and Astronomer’s value proposition; and owning your pipeline goals including outreach volume, meetings set, and conversion rates.
- • Astronomer empowers data teams to bring mission-critical software, analytics, and AI to life through Astro, trusted by over 800 leading enterprises worldwide. The company fosters a mission-driven culture where technology solves real-world data challenges, and SDRs play a vital role in accelerating adoption of reliable data products that unlock AI value and power data-driven applications.
- • In this role, you will develop foundational sales skills in prospecting, lead qualification, and CRM usage; gain exposure to the data engineering and analytics space; learn to articulate technical value to non-technical and technical stakeholders; and build a career in sales with clear pathways for growth into Account Executive or other commercial roles, all while working in a fast-paced, collaborative, in-person/hybrid environment.

About Astronomer, Inc.
Astronomer, Inc. provides Apache Airflow as a managed cloud service and enterprise platform. The company maintains the open-source workflow orchestration project, offers commercial support, and delivers a control plane that lets data teams deploy, monitor, and scale directed acyclic graphs across Kubernetes clusters. Its product suite includes Astro, a fully hosted Airflow environment with role-based access, CI/CD hooks, and usage observability. Customers use the software to schedule Python and SQL data pipelines, connect on-premise and cloud databases, and ensure reliable data delivery for analytics and machine-learning workloads. Astronomer is headquartered in Cincinnati, Ohio, and serves global enterprises.
